Starring Academy Award and Golden Globe nominee Saoirse Ronan ("Atonement"), Golden Globe nominee and Emmy Award winner Cynthia Nixon ("Sex and the City"), Golden Globe nominee Jason Isaacs ("Harry Potter," "The State Within") and David Warshofsky ("The Mentalist"), "Stockholm, Pennsylvania" centers on a young woman, kidnapped as a child, who struggles to readjust to life after being returned home.

Abducted 17 years ago, Leia (Ronan) is miraculously found and returned home to her parents Marcy (Nixon) and Glen Dargon (Warshofsky). Having long forgotten her family, after being raised by her captor Benjamin McKay (Isaacs), Leia finds herself unable to connect to those who love her the most.
